A single DDoS that knocks a small store offline for a weekend can erase weeks of profit. A two-hour outage often exceeds typical monthly mitigation fees.
Small e-commerce owners face opaque vendor pricing and surprise egress and IP charges. They also deal with mismatched capacity that wastes budget or leaves protection gaps. Use the short tables and examples below to decide.
For online businesses, expect a range of starting options: basic CDN/WAF tiers commonly cost $0–$30 per month. Low-tier managed mitigation handles modest volumes. It typically costs $30–$300 per month.
More robust managed or enterprise packages guarantee multi-Gbps headroom or include retainers. They generally start around $300 per month. They can rise to $1,500+ per month depending on SLA and included scrubbing capacity. Check provider examples and fees for real estimates.

Key criteria
Capacity is the first filter to apply. Decide what attack size would cause major loss.
Price ranges by real scenarios
Small static sites often use CDN/WAF plans under $30 per month. Stores with payment flows usually pick $100–$1,000 per month plans that include monitoring and some scrubbing. Businesses facing repeated volumetrics budget $1,500+ per month or negotiate carrier peering.
Example monthly invoice line for a 1 Gbps event: Base mitigation $500 + 5 TB scrubbed @ $0.05/GB = $256, plus DNS failover and logging $50 = $806 for the month.
For tiny stores and hobby sites it helps to see concrete package examples tied to traffic and attack capacity. That keeps decisions practical and not just theoretical.
- For a micro store (under $1k/month or occasional sales, about 100 RPS peak) a basic CDN + WAF plan typically runs $0–$30 per month and covers L7 attacks and bot management.
- Combine that with a VPS DDoS add‑on ($5–$50 per month) for basic network rate limiting.
- For an e-commerce business ($5k–$20k/month with moderate peaks) plan on managed DDoS protection or Business CDN plans in the $100–$800 per month range to cover about 1 Gbps with some per‑GB scrubbing.
For fast‑growing shops or marketplaces that need 5–10 Gbps headroom enterprise or carrier scrubbing commitments usually start at $2,000–$10,000+ per month. Alternatively negotiate a per‑attack blended rate with the vendor.
Stating these concrete bands alongside expected attack capacity helps small merchants map product tiers to realistic costs and risk appetite. This reduces buyer uncertainty.
Provider options and trade-offs
This section compares three practical choices for small merchants: managed CDN/WAF providers, cloud shielding, and host/VPS add‑ons. Each choice has predictable costs and clear blind spots.
Cloudflare and CDN providers
Cloudflare and similar CDNs offer easy setup and strong L7 protection. Many shops route DNS to them and gain WAF and bot controls with little engineering.
Cloudflare plans range from free to business tiers around $200–$300 per month. Watch for extra costs such as Argo, load balancing, or dedicated IPs.
A common error is assuming a free CDN protects against large volumetric attacks. Free or entry tiers usually stop small HTTP floods but not multi‑Gbps UDP floods.
AWS Shield + CloudFront
AWS Shield Advanced starts at a $300 per month subscription plus CloudFront egress charges. See AWS Shield pricing for details.
This option suits sites already hosted on AWS that accept the platform billing model. Setup and tuning require DevOps time.
It works well in theory; in practice the biggest surprise is egress billing during scrubbing, which often tops the mitigation fee.
VPS hosts and DDoS add‑ons
Many VPS hosts sell network DDoS protection as an add‑on or include basic network rate limiting. These plans cost $0–$200 per month and help with small to moderate attacks.
They rarely scale beyond moderate volumetrics. For anything above 1 Gbps a dedicated scrubber or CDN is necessary.
A common case: a WooCommerce shop added host DDoS for $20 per month, then a 1 Gbps event caused major egress charges because the host lacked scrubbing centers.
This guidance does not apply to personal blogs with negligible revenue or to hosting contracts that explicitly include unlimited carrier‑grade mitigation and an SLA. Confirm contract language before purchasing separate protection.
How to choose by situation
Choose protection based on expected attack size, revenue risk, and available technical resources. Match the plan model to cashflow: flat fee if predictability matters, pay‑as‑you‑go if attacks are rare.
Risk thresholds by sector
Retail stores with payment flows should plan for at least 1 Gbps mitigation when monthly revenue exceeds $10k. SaaS products often need always‑on protection when uptime affects SLAs.
For blogs or hobby sites a CDN/WAF under $30 per month usually suffices because downtime impact is low.
TCO and ROI check
Calculate hourly revenue at peak and multiply by expected outage hours. Then compare that number to protection cost plus expected overage.
- Break‑even formula: ProtectionCost/month >= (HourlyRevenue × ExpectedAttackHours × Probability) + ExpectedOverage
Example: a store at $20k per month earns roughly $27 per hour. An 8‑hour outage costs $216. A $300 per month protection pays off if probability or expected overage justifies it.
Each platform needs specific steps to work with mitigation providers. These checklists reduce friction and hidden effort.
Shopify checklist
Confirm platform DDoS and CDN coverage for the storefront. Keep checkout on Shopify and avoid headless routing unless needed.
Test payment flows after DNS changes. Shopify often absorbs large L7 loads but merchants have less visibility into mitigation details.
WooCommerce checklist
Route traffic through a CDN and enable WAF rules. Rate limit the REST API and protect admin paths with IP allowlists.
Ensure the host supports quick instance scaling. Backups and a tested DNS failover plan are crucial for recovery.
Magento checklist
Enable full page caching and place admin on a separate subdomain. Enforce strict WAF policies for checkout areas.
Document RTO and test traffic failover regularly.

What nobody tells you
Many guides list plan names but skip the real line items that create bill shock. Bandwidth egress and per‑GB scrubbing rates usually dominate incident charges.
The error most frequent at this point is buying the largest capacity plan "just in case" without mapping attack probability to revenue risk. That choice creates unnecessary recurring costs.
Data point: the Dyn/Mirai attacks peaked around 1.2 Tbps in a major attack. The large attack on Brian Krebs' site measured about 620 Gbps. Market per‑GB scrubbing rates commonly range $0.01–$0.50 per GB depending on provider and contract.
Hidden fees to audit in contracts
Look for these line items: egress/bandwidth, per‑GB scrubbing, extra IP addresses, setup and onboarding fees. Also watch incident retainer and forensic logging costs.
A practical tip: negotiate a capped egress rate or a blended monthly cap for predictable billing during seasonal peaks.
Vendor support and SLAs
Check response times and SLA credits. Some vendors offer rapid mitigation within minutes; others require manual routing via BGP which takes longer.
The difference in SLA language can cost thousands during a major event since credits rarely match business losses.
Opinion: For most small merchants a combined approach works best: a CDN/WAF for baseline L7 defense plus a low‑tier scrubbing retainer for rare volumetric events. This approach saves money except when attacks are frequent or sustained for many hours, in which case a higher always‑on tier pays off for reduced downtime and simpler incident handling. Choose the model that aligns with predictable revenue exposure.
Estimated per‑attack budgeting rule: plan base protection + reserve 2–5× monthly subscription as an incident buffer if using pay‑as‑you‑go scrubbing. That buffer covers typical medium attacks without disrupting operations.

Questions
What does always‑on mitigation actually do?
Always‑on routes traffic through a mitigation layer continuously, reducing reaction time. It blocks malicious traffic before it reaches the origin. It reduces the need for emergency DNS or BGP changes and avoids the slow turn‑up of on‑demand scrubbing.
Is pay‑as‑you‑go cheaper for rare attacks?
Yes — for rare, small attacks because monthly cost stays low. One large incident can create unexpectedly high bills. Estimate likely attack volume and compare expected per‑GB charges to a flat tier before choosing.
How big should mitigation be for a small site?
Aim for 1 Gbps protection when monthly revenue exceeds $10k or peak hours are critical. Lower revenue sites can start with CDN/WAF plans. Plan for extra IPs and DNS failover when checkout or API endpoints are involved.
What hidden fees typically surprise small merchants?
Egress and per‑GB scrubbing costs are the most common surprise. Setup fees, extra IPs, and forensic logging add further costs. Always request sample invoices or a worked example showing a 1 Gbps event for 4–8 hours.
Can a VPS DDoS add‑on replace a CDN for a store?
No for large volumetric attacks. VPS add‑ons help with small floods and rate limiting, but they lack scrubbing capacity. Use VPS protection as a low‑cost baseline, then add CDN or scrubber for higher threat levels.
How to estimate lost revenue during downtime?
Use average hourly revenue during peak traffic. Multiply by expected outage hours and attack probability to compute expected loss. Compare that expected loss to protection cost and expected overage to pick the least costly option over time.
Does PCI DSS require DDoS protection?
PCI DSS requires merchants to protect cardholder data and ensure availability when required by their model. It does not mandate a specific DDoS product, but mitigation helps meet availability controls. Keep logs and incident records to show control during audits.
